Can you explain me what does mean numbers in fourth column in /usr/openv/netbackup/db/media/errors ?
 
                                            *
01/16/07 17:07:19 DFY079 2 WRITE_ERROR HP.SDLT600.002
01/17/07 00:02:32 DFY076 0 POSITION_ERROR HP.SDLT600.000
01/17/07 00:08:53 DFY079 6 WRITE_ERROR HP.SDLT600.006
01/17/07 05:00:56 DFY076 1 POSITION_ERROR HP.SDLT600.001
01/17/07 06:33:04 DFY076 5 POSITION_ERROR HP.SDLT600.005
02/07/07 00:03:27 DFY076 3 POSITION_ERROR HP.SDLT600.003
02/07/07 04:06:23 DFY076 4 POSITION_ERROR HP.SDLT600.004
02/07/07 06:32:32 DFY076 2 POSITION_ERROR HP.SDLT600.002
03/05/07 02:50:31 DFY070 6 WRITE_ERROR HP.SDLT600.006

Yes, field 4 is indeed the drive index number
